Myeloproliferative neoplasms are characterized by an increased proliferation of myeloid stem cells. Differentiation into mature cells is usually preserved. The three cell lines of myelopoiesis are the red blood cells, the platelets, and the granulocytes. More or less, there's a myeloproliferative neoplasm for each cell line.
